Output 7ab8ecee1fead879cbbe64de7db596084df7d70e19c5202f8bf2bd964d9c03c0:0

value
6595260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7477edc76f28372255554df144f4b5b2e4d8cdd9 OP_EQUAL
address
3CJqybaArfaueVkCeSBpWDSMkA9RpiobFJ
transaction
7ab8ecee1fead879cbbe64de7db596084df7d70e19c5202f8bf2bd964d9c03c0
spent
true